Key Responsibilities

  • •Lead end-to-end design of global sales compensation plans across direct, indirect, overlay, and specialist roles.
  • •Own annual and in-year quota planning cycles across regions, segments, and roles.
  • •Develop performance analytics to evaluate plan effectiveness, quota attainment, pay-for-performance, and ROI.
  • •Recommend plan or quota adjustments based on trends, risks, and unintended behaviors.
  • •Act as a trusted advisor to senior Sales and Finance leadership and lead/develop a compensation and quota planning team.

Key Requirements

  • •10+ years of progressive experience in sales compensation and quota planning.
  • •Leadership experience in large, international, matrixed organizations.
  • •Deep expertise in compensation plan design and quota methodologies across multiple sales roles.
  • •Strong analytical skills to translate data into executive-ready insights.
  • •Experience leading annual planning cycles with complex stakeholder alignment.
